Abstract
We propose a detection scheme for measuring the overlap of the quantum state of a weakly excited traveling-field mode with a desired reference quantum state, by successive mixing the signal mode with modes prepared in coherent states and performing photon-number measurements in an array of beam splitters. To illustrate the scheme, we discuss the measurement of the quantum phase and the detection of Schrodinger-cat-like states.
